Hank Butitta's Dream Bus Rolls Out of Vegas & Back To Minnesota

In a project that could easily move to Kickstarter next, Minnesota guy Hank Butitta, a grad student at the School of Architecture at the University of Minnesota has launched a spontaneous thesis project that was a far reach for any of us.

Without a topic that interested him and about 15 weeks to finish his big design statement, Hank Butitta bought a bus.

The rest is history, with Hank and Co. touring the western states in his redesigned bus that makes a unique contribution to the tiny homes movement. With one madcap idea, Hank is being featured on major blogs across America including Gizmodo and The New York Daily News. Also Curbed.
